Residential gas piping services involve installing, repairing, or replacing the network of pipes that supply natural gas or propane to a home. This system is essential for powering appliances such as stoves, water heaters, furnaces, and fireplaces. Professional service providers ensure that the piping is properly connected and secured, adhering to safety standards to prevent leaks or other issues. Homeowners seeking these services often want reliable and safe gas connections to support their everyday appliances efficiently and safely.
Many common problems can signal the need for gas piping services. These include persistent gas odors, pilot light issues, or irregular appliance performance. Older homes in Fort Collins or nearby areas may require updates to their existing gas lines to meet current safety codes or to accommodate new appliances. Additionally, if a home has experienced damage from nearby construction, natural shifts in the foundation, or corrosion over time, it could compromise the integrity of the gas piping. Addressing these problems promptly with professional piping services helps prevent dangerous leaks and ensures the continued safe operation of gas-powered appliances.

The overview below groups typical Residential Gas Piping proj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Fort Collins, CO.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or gas piping repairs or replacements in residential settings usually range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the work and materials needed. Fewer projects push into the higher end of this spectrum.
Partial Replacements - Replacing sections of existing gas piping often costs between $600 and $2,000. This range covers most mid-sized projects, such as upgrading sections of pipe or repairing damaged areas. Larger or more complex partial replacements can reach higher costs.
Full System Replacement - Complete replacement of residential gas piping typically ranges from $3,000 to $8,000. Many homes fall into this cost band when upgrading or replacing entire systems, though highly complex projects can go beyond this range.
Large or Complex Installations - Extensive or custom gas piping projects can exceed $10,000, especially for larger homes or intricate installations. These projects are less common and usually involve significant planning, extensive piping, or integration with other systems.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is residential gas piping? Residential gas piping involves installing and maintaining pipelines that supply natural gas or propane to a home for appliances like stoves, water heaters, and furnaces.
Why should I hire a professional for gas piping installation? Professional contractors ensure that gas piping is installed safely and correctly, reducing the risk of leaks or hazards in the home.
How do local service providers handle gas piping repairs? Local contractors assess the issue, perform necessary repairs or replacements, and ensure the system meets safety standards before restoring service.
Are there specific codes or regulations for residential gas piping in Fort Collins, CO? Yes, local contractors follow regional building codes and safety regulations to ensure compliant and safe gas piping systems.
What types of gas piping materials are commonly used in homes? Common materials include black steel, copper, and flexible stainless steel piping, selected based on the installation requirements and local codes.
